Helge Hansen

Biography of Helge Hansen, born on 29 May 1922 in Tingsted, Denmark. Mechanic and businessman; arrested for resistance activities in Copenhagen in September 1944; imprisoned in the Vestre Fængsel prison in Copenhagen; deported to Neuengamme in January 1945; evacuated to Sweden via Denmark on 20 April 1945 on the Red Cross‘s White Buses; returned home in May 1945; joined the Danish association of former Neuengamme prisoners and later became its chairman.
